Transaction 6a8100076693f2faec7f9c787435216a08fd8c6d729961cd4dcc7a7c59769d4a

1 Input
2 Outputs
  • 6a8100076693f2faec7f9c787435216a08fd8c6d729961cd4dcc7a7c59769d4a:0
  • value  18072289
    address  1H9CUrtyhLUEoao3tcza1BepBcpfS4hxpe
  • 6a8100076693f2faec7f9c787435216a08fd8c6d729961cd4dcc7a7c59769d4a:1
  • value  121365071
    address  1NAd9kBPBNfJ22Q2vNyBpKChDRJaBpiW9v